In brief
There are few studies that already have validated specific raw accelerometer cut-points for people over 65 years old. The purpose of the present study is to validate raw accelerometer cut points for general people over 65 years old and specific raw accelerometer cut points based on the functional status of older adults over 65 years old. The study will be carried out with an observational approach. Participants will be divided into 4 groups. First of them will be made grouping all subjects and the rest divided according to their functional status. They will perform different-intensity physical activities while wearing accelerometers attached to their body and wearing a portable gas analyser too. Their intensity will be assessed based on their own Rest Metabolic Rate (RMR). Energy expenditure and accelerations will be matched and, based on that, sedentary behaviour, light physical activity and moderate-to-vigorous physical activity cut-points will be derived.

Who can join
Age: 65 and older. Sex: any. Healthy volunteers: accepted.
You may qualify if…
- 65 years and older
- Non-institutionalized
- Physical function assessment (SPPB>3)
You may not qualify if…
- Have started an exercise program.
- Mini-Mental Score < 18.
- Presenting any physical activity contraindication.
